Understanding the House Edge in European vs American Roulette
When developing a roulette strategy, the first and most crucial factor to turn over is the house sharpness, which varies significantly between the two main versions of the game. European roulette, with its single zero pocket, offers a house sharpness of just 2.70%, making it the more favourable option for players in the UK. In contrast, American roulette features both a single zero and a doubled zero in, which pushes the domiciliate edge up to 5.26%. This difference may seem small, but over time it has a substantive impact on your balance. For instance, if you were to place £100 worth of bets on European roulette, the expected loss is only £2.70, whereas on American roulette it would be £5.26. Therefore, any beginner strategy should prioritise playing European or French people roulette over American variants whenever possible. French roulette further improves the odds with the ‘La Partage’ or ‘En Prison’ rules, which return half the bet on even-money wagers when the ball lands on zero, effectively reducing the put up edge to 1.35% on those bets. This makes French roulette the best choice for strategic play, especially for those focusing on outside bets the likes of red/black or unmated/even.
Betting Systems: Martingale, Fibonacci, and D’Alembert
Many players turn to betting systems as portion of their roulette strategy, but it is essential to understand their mechanics and limitations. The Martingale system is one of the most popular: you double your bet after every loss, aiming to recover all previous losses with a single win. For example, starting with a £1 bet on red, if you lose, you bet £2, then £4, and so on. When you eventually win, you recoup the full sequence and make headway a profit equal to the original stake. Nonetheless, this scheme requires a substantial balance and is risky because felt limits or a long losing streak can quickly exhaust your funds. The Fibonacci system is more conservative, using a sequence where each bet is the sum of the previous two (1, 1, 2, 3, 5, 8…). After a deprivation, you move one step forward; after a win, you make a motion two steps back. This reduces the speed at which bets step up, making it slightly safer than Martingale. The D’Alembert scheme is even gentler, increasing the bet by one unit after a red and decreasing by ane after a win. It is ideal for even-money bets and players with a limited bankroll. None of these systems change the underlying house edge, but they can assist structure your betting and manage your bankroll effectively. The paint is to set strict limits and never tag losses beyond your predetermined threshold.
Practical Bankroll Management for Roulette Players
Effective bankroll management is the cornerstone of any successful roulette strategy, particularly for beginners. Before you begin playing, decide on a set amount of money you are willing to risk and never exceed it. This should be an amount you can afford to lose without affecting your daily life. A common recommendation is to allocate no more than 5% of your total bankroll to any single session. For even-money bets, a good rule of thumb is to have enough for at least 20 bets to withstand short-term variance. For example, if your session budget is £100, your base bet should be around £5. This ensures you can survive a losing streak without being wiped out quickly. Additionally, set win goals and loss limits. For instance, if you double your session bankroll, consider cashing out and stopping. Similarly, if you lose 50% of your session bankroll, walk away. This field of study prevents emotional decision-making and helps you enjoy the game responsibly. Call up that roulette is a game of chance, and no strategy can guarantee consistent wins, but proper funds management maximises your playing time and entertainment value.

What is the difference between European and American roulette?
The main difference is the number of zero pockets: European roulette has a single zero (37 pockets), while American roulette has both a single zero and a look-alike zero (38 pockets), which increases the house edge from 2.70% to 5.26%.
What is the house edge in French roulette and how does it compare?
French people roulette also uses a single zero, but it offers the La Partage decree, which returns half of even-money bets when the ball lands on zero, reducing the house sharpness to just 1.35%, making it the most favourable variant for players.
Can I play live roulette online, you bet does it do work?
Yes, streamed roulette is streamed in actual time from a casino studio or land-based venue with a human dealer, allowing you to place bets via an interface while watching the action unfold through high-definition video.
What is RTP in roulette and how is it calculated?
RTP, or Issue to Gambler, is the theoretical percentage of wagered money a game returns to players over time; for European roulette it is 97.30%, while American roulette has an RTP of 94.74% due to the extra nought.
What is the best beginner strategy for roulette?
Beginners should stick to even-money bets like red/black or odd/even, as they offer nearly 50% winning chances, and evade progressive betting systems like Martingale, which can guide to rapid losses due to table limits and bankroll constraints.
